Question:

Which least number must be added to two numbers that are in the ratio of 13 : 9 so that they become in the ratio of 6 : 5?

Options:

7

6

8

9

Correct Answer:

9

Explanation:

Let the number which is to be added = x

ATQ,

\(\frac{13 + x}{9 + x}\) = \(\frac{6}{5}\)

65 + 5x  = 54  + 6x

            x  =  9
